Undergraduate Sociology Program Requirements 

 

  • Complete a minimum of 124 semester hours with a cumulative grade point average of 2.0 or higher. The last 30 hours must be completed at NCCU. 
  • Freshman and sophomore years: complete the Critical Foundations in Arts and Sciences (CFAS) Program.
  • Social science electives: complete two courses from GEOG 1000, POLS 2100, PSY 2100.
  • Complete the following major requirements:

     

    • SOCI 2100, 2400, 3200, 3220, 4210, 3700. 

     

    • One course from SOCI 3600, EDU 3700, and MATH 2500. 

     

    • Three courses selected from any undergraduate sociology courses not previously used.

     

    • Only SOCW 2500, 3420, and 3600 may be used as sociology electives without departmental permission.

Students may choose to minor in sociology by completing a minimum of 21 semester hours in sociology courses in addition to their major requirements. Students choosing this minor must complete the following: SOCI 2100, 2400, 3200, 3210, 4600, 4700, and one other sociology course chosen by the student as an elective.
